Output 43555eb6b76f47e1676463db20168b830935d3010e9f0235cb89f42835e1351f:0

value
26211422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a25ba2b992981246e93c9c6527bd512c075987f OP_EQUAL
address
MMxDVJh1JQ75AYqYCo4jTAEHDPRB84gVJf
transaction
43555eb6b76f47e1676463db20168b830935d3010e9f0235cb89f42835e1351f
spent
true